NCIS is wrapping the month of March with two more new episodes coming on the 24th and 31st. In these new episodes there will be quite a few quest stars.
Murray, who portrays Timothy McGee on the series, had to clear up a huge rumor about his costar Michael Weatherly (Tony DiNozzo on the series) leaving.

On Sunday, a fan asked Murray via Twitter if Weatherly was getting written out of the show.
"[I]f you listen to all the rumors that float around it'll drive you crazy. that said, no, Michael is not being written out ;)", Murray shared, putting a stop to the rumor.

That sparked another fan to comment saying Delilah (Margo Harshman) needs to be written out. This fan thinks McGee belongs with Abby Sciuto (Pauley Perrette).

Delilah will actually return in the episode airing on March 24.
Murray replied to the fan who wants Delilah gone.
"they're not writing out Delilah (not if I have anything to say about it)", he tweeted.

That led to another fan asking Murray if he has any say as an actor into the guest stars' characters staying on the series or not.

Murray revealed that he does "get some input, especially if the character is 'tied' tone of the main characters or affects that character."
